Join us for Sun Valley's favorite fund raising event! Beneath the summer sun and surrounded by gorgeous mountains, each year the Sun Valley Center holds the Wine Auction to raise funds to support its educational arts programming and community outreach. Pick one event or all – but be a part of it.

The Wine Auction weekend includes: the wine auction gala, vintner dinners in private homes, wine symposiums, a hosted wine picnic on a golf course, and a tasting that includes wines from over 120 wineries that generously participate in this 29 year old event.

Named by Wine Spectator as one of the Top Ten US Charity Auctions of 2003-2008

Riedel Wine Symposium
Friday, July 23, 2010 • Event location map

Whether wine is your passion, your avocation, your hobby, or just something you’d like to learn more about, this wine symposium is an event to please every palate. Maximilian Riedel, owner of Riedel and an 11th generation glassmaker from Austria, will present a primer on the advantages of using proper stemware, transforming you from a skeptic to an all-out believer that high quality stemware makes a difference in your appreciation of fine wines. Savor the wines of Calera Wine Company, Lail Vineyards, Leonetti Cellar, Realm Cellars and Woodward Canyon Winery, meet and talk with some of the country’s most knowledgeable wine experts, receive a set of Riedel stemware and walk away with a deeper appreciation of wine!

The Power of Pinot - Wine Symposium
Saturday, July 24, 2010 • Event location map

Are you ready to delve more deeply into the depth and diversity of pinot noir? Let Master Sommelier Fred Dame be your guide to this enchanting and seductive red wine. Dame, the first American to have served as president of the Court of Master Sommeliers Worldwide, is a natural teacher who assists restaurants and hotels in developing their wine programs. As you taste pinots from Etude, Goldeneye Winery, Merry Edwards Winery, Peay Vineyards, Penner-Ash Wine Cellars, Pisoni Vineyards & Winery, Talley Vineyards and Wild Horse Winery & Vineyards, you’ll learn how to distinguish the subtle nuances of a good pinot noir and most importantly, how to find a wine that satisfies your personal preference. Walk away with a set of Riedel pinot noir stemware and newfound knowledge that will make you go Sideways!
